## Payment Retries — Idempotency Keys

Welcome aboard! When a charge call to Tillmont times out, never just fire it again raw — reuse the same idempotency key so the ledger doesn't double-charge anyone. Keys are generated per payment intent and stored in the retry table for 24 hours. To exercise the retry flow against the internal sandbox, authenticate with the key below.

API key for bageg-kajef: vxb2-ss

## Onboarding note: sort stability in ReportForge

Quick thing for the weekly sync: the ReportForge builder now guarantees stable sorts, so rows with equal keys keep their source order. If your widget relied on the old flaky behavior, fix it. To test against the staging sorter service, you'll need the internal key, which is right here.

app token of hahig-bawef = qvz4-jEJj

**Release checklist — tailwatch CLI v1.4**

- [ ] Confirm `tailwatch follow` reconnects cleanly after the Ferndale log gateway rotates its TLS cert; the v1.3 regression dropped streams silently, so please exercise this path manually, not just in unit tests. Reviewer should also check that the `--since` flag parses ISO timestamps with offsets. When verifying the binary on staging, match it against the token printed below.

session token of bajeg-bajop = htk4_6c57